#0cf986 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0cf986 is composed of 4.7% red, 97.6%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 150.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 51.2%. #0cf986 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ffff with #00f30d. Closest websafe color is: #00ff99.

Shades and Tints of #0cf986
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000603 is the darkest color, while #f2f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0cf986
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f8683 is the less saturated color, while #0cf986 is the most saturated one.
